What Makes the Emerald Cut Unique?
The emerald cut isn’t just a shape—it’s a perfect marriage of geometry and beauty. Key features include:
- Step-Cut Facets: The rectangular profile is accented by synchronous or asynchronous step-cut facets that emphasize clarity and luminosity without sharp points.
- Large Table: A prominent, flat surface enhances brilliance and gives the ring a striking presence on the finger.
- Rounded Corners: Softer edges provide a refined, classic appearance that feels both vintage and modern.
- Minimal Pavilion: Compared to round cuts, the emerald cut features a shallower angle and shorter pavilion, focusing light more horizontally for a wide, gleaming effect.

Styling Tips for Emerald Cut Engagement Rings
To maximize the visual impact of your emerald cut engagement ring:
- Choose a setting with clean lines and minimal adornment to preserve its sleek profile.
- Opt for white diamonds or cubic zirconia for an ethereal sparkle that enhances clarity.
- Pair with elegant halo settings or soft beam accents to highlight the cut’s brilliance without overshadowing its dimensionality.
- Consider pairing with matching vintage-inspired bands or fine chain necklaces for a cohesive, refined look.
Care and Maintenance
Emerald-cut rings are durable and suitable for everyday wear, but they require careful attention:
- Regular cleaning with mild soap and warm water removes oils and dirt.
- Avoid harsh chemicals or excessive abrasion to preserve the cut’s facets and finish.
- Have your ring professionally inspected and cleaned annually to maintain its brilliance.
